CapitanClassic Posted October 31, 2021 Share Posted October 31, 2021 While not personally interested, I already have an AFB2, it should be noted that the joystick quality for the Flashbacks was quite low until I believe AFB5 or AFB6. I had one of my AFB2 joysticks break within a couple weeks of play on River Raid. The nice thing about all the AFB systems other than the AFB1 (which is a Nintendo On A Chip), is that any Atari controller will work on them (also Genesis, c64, etc.)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
